How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sadsburyville?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Sadsburyville Studio Apartments | $2,085 | $1,311 | $3,247 |
Sadsburyville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,182 | $1,100 | $3,721 |
Sadsburyville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,649 | $1,230 | $5,080 |
Sadsburyville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,308 | $1,351 | $6,548 |
Sadsburyville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,617 | $3,965 | $5,270 |

Cheapest Available Sadsburyville and Nearby 1 Bedroom Apartments
As of March 23, 2025 the lowest priced 1 Bedroom apartment unit in Sadsburyville, PA is the One Bedroom - 860 sqft Model starting from $1,435 at Marchwood Apartment Homes in the Byers Station neighborhood. The second most affordable Sadsburyville 1 Bedroom is the One Bedroom - 750 sqft Model at The Preserve at Milltown Apartment Homes starting at $1,555 in the Sawmill Estates at West Bradford neighborhood. The average price for all 1 Bedroom apartments in Sadsburyville is currently $2,182.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 1 Bedroom options in Sadsburyville:
